I bought this truck a few years ago with the intentions of converting it to 4wd. I used '75 F-250 Hi-boy axles and T-case. It was a 90% bolt in except for the T-case crossmember and the intermediate shaft needed shortened. Other than that it was about as straight forward as you could get.

Plans include;

10,000lb winch with a very primative (..read old styled) front bumper.

Modify the rear bumper with old style, square tread plate to protect the rear of the fenders and support the sides of the bed

Change out the front Dana 44 for a 60. I would like to keep it a closed knuckle due to the period I'm trying to keep this truck based in. Anyone have an M715 front axle they want to part with??

Turbo charge the original 241 straight 6. These little engines have an extremely desirable head design called a "tilt-valve". The truck and tractor pulling guys swear by these and supercharge and turbo them with incredible results.

Possible OD from an '87 F-350

Vintage AC

Final paint. Possibly a light Olive mist with cream colored wheels and roof

Power steering of some sort. Maybe just a ram and an obital valve?
